CAUTION: Please read and retain for your safety.
This colour monitor has been engineered and manufactured to assure your personal safety. But improper use can result in potential electrical shock or fire hazards. In order not to defeat the safeguards incorporated in this receiver observe the following basic rules for its installation, use and servicing.
INSTALLATION
Do not allow anything to rest on the
power cord. Do not locate this colour monitor where the cord will be damaged by people walking on it.
Do not overload wall outlets and extension cords as this can result in fire or electric shock.
Slots and openings in the cabinet and in the back or bottom are provided for ventilation to ensure reliable operation and to protect it from overheating. These openings must not be blocked or covered. The opening should never be covered with a cloth or other material, and the bottom openings should not be blocked by placing the colour monitor on a bed, sofa, rug, or other similar surface.
This colour monitor should never be placed near or over a radiator or heater. This colour monitor should not be placed in a built-in installation such as a bookcase unless proper ventilation is provided
Do not place your colour monitor on an unstable stand, shelf or table. Serious injury to an individual, and damage to the monitor may result if it should fall. Your sales person can recommend approved stands or shelf and wall mounting instructions.
If the monitor is to be built into a compartment or similarly enclosed, the minimum distances must be maintained. Heat build-up can reduce the service life of your monitor, and can also be dangerous.
USE
This colour monitor should be operated only from the type of power source indicated on the monitor or as indicated in the Operating Instructions. If you are not sure of the type of power supply in your home, consult your sales person or your local power company.
Never add accessories that have not been specifically designed for this monitor.
Do not drop or push objects into the monitor cabinet slots or openings. Some internal parts carry hazardous voltages and contact may result in an electrical shock hazard. Never spill liquids of any kind on the colour monitor.
Do not expose the colour monitor to rain or use near water. For example, near a bathtub, kitchen sink, in a wet basement, etc. Before cleaning, unplug the colour monitor from the wall socket.
Never stand on, lean on or push suddenly the monitor or its stand. You should pay special attention to children. Serious injury may result if it should fall.
Do not apply liquid cleaners or aerosol cleaners directly onto the colour monitor. Use a damp cloth for cleaning.

Important:
This equipment is fitted with an approved non rewireable UK mains plug. To change a fuse in this type of plug proceed as follows:
1. Remove the fuse cover and fuse.
2. Fix a new fuse which should be a BS1362 5Amp A.S.T.A.
or BSI approved type.
3. Refit the fuse cover. If the fitted plug is not suitable for your socket outlets, it
should be cut off and an appropriate plug fitted in its place. If the mains plug contains a fuse, this should have a rating of 5Amp. If a plug without a fuse is used, the fuse at the distribution board should not be greater than 5Amp.
Note: The severed plug must be destroyed to avoid a possible shock hazard should it be inserted into a 13Amp socket elsewhere.
The wires in this mains lead are coloured in accordance with the following code:
Blue -------> Neutral Brown ----> Live
1. The Blue wire must be connected to the terminal which is
marked with the letter “N” or coloured BLACK.
2. The Brown wire must be connected to the terminal with the letter “L” or coloured RED.
3. Do not connect either wire to the earth terminal in the plug which is marked with the letter “E” or by the earth symbol or coloured GREEN or GREEN and YELLOW.
Before replacing the plug cover, make certain that the cord grip is clamped over the sheath of the lead - not simply over the wires.
